Below are the symptoms and treatments associated with high TIBC levels:

  • Symptoms of High TIBC (Iron Deficiency or Malnutrition):
    • High TIBC levels suggest that there is a higher capacity for iron transport, which can be indicative of iron deficiency anemia or poor iron stores.
    • Symptoms associated with high TIBC include fatigue, weakness, dizziness, and pale skin as the body attempts to compensate for insufficient iron in red blood cells.
    • In severe cases, individuals may experience shortness of breath or chest pain due to inadequate oxygen delivery to tissues.
  • Treatments for High TIBC Levels:
    • If high TIBC is caused by iron deficiency, iron supplementation through oral or intravenous iron is the most common treatment to increase iron stores in the body.
    • In cases of high TIBC related to malnutrition, improving dietary intake of iron-rich foods like red meat, legumes, and fortified cereals is important.
    • For chronic conditions leading to high TIBC, managing the underlying disease (e.g., blood loss or gastrointestinal malabsorption) may help normalize TIBC levels.
    • In some cases, a more detailed iron profile (including serum iron and ferritin) may be needed to guide treatment plans.

What to do after TIBC blood test?

If bleeding occurs after your TIBC test, raise your arm and apply pressure to the spot for at least 3 minutes. It’s normal to see some bruising after a TIBC blood draw. If you feel pain following the TIBC test, apply ice wrapped in a towel to the area for 10 minutes. For anything more than mild discomfort, contact your doctor.
